Temi claims, "When new characters start, they get approximately 50k bonus xp for starting. This xp is locked to the character: it isn't shared over the account and it isn't included with death xp to be returned upon death. This is fine because the next character will get their own 50k.

Therefore, characters only start earning death xp after they have gotten past 50k xp spent.

However, not all spends are eligible for death xp. Silver and wealth are in that boat because the silver can continue on in the world after the death of the character - it isn't an investment in the character themself. So, expenditures in silver and wealth don't count towards the 50k you have to spend before you're out of bonus xp. They shouldn't count against the amount needed and make it any worse, but it does make it harder to get a feel for how much relevant xp you have spent, because large portions of it don't count.

Additionally, if more bonus xp is acquired for whatever reason - staff grants, qp conversion, etc, then that amount also needs to be reached in eligible purchases increases with it. This creates some additional confusions at times, but isn't the question at hand here."
